Understanding perpendicularity is crucial in a variety of fields. From building structures to mapping courses, the concept of intersecting lines at a perfect ninety-degree angle plays a fundamental role. In mathematics, perpendicularity forms the basis for numerous theorems and calculations.
- Engineers rely on perpendicularity to ensure the stability and sturdiness of their creations.
- Cartographers use perpendicular lines to faithfully represent geographical features on maps.
- Painters can utilize perpendicularity to compose harmonious compositions in their work.
The applications of perpendicularity are truly far-reaching, highlighting its importance in our daily lives.
